news 2026/3/29 9:20:00

高性能直播美颜sdk开发方案:智能美妆算法如何兼顾效果与性能?

作者头像

张小明

前端开发工程师

1.2k 24
文章封面图
高性能直播美颜sdk开发方案:智能美妆算法如何兼顾效果与性能?

在直播、电商、社交与短视频全面爆发的今天,美颜早已不是“加个磨皮滤镜”这么简单。

用户既希望妆感自然、五官精致、实时不掉帧,平台方又要求低延迟、低功耗、强稳定性
这背后,考验的正是一套直播美颜sdk算法设计与工程性能之间的平衡能力

那么,一个真正高性能的直播美颜sdk,是如何在“效果”和“性能”之间做取舍与优化的?

一、直播场景下,美颜算法面临哪些现实挑战?

与图片后处理或离线视频不同,直播是一个极端场景

  • 实时性要求极高:16ms 一帧,任何延迟都会被用户感知

  • 设备差异巨大:从旗舰机到千元机,都要能跑

  • 算法链路复杂:人脸检测、关键点、皮肤分割、美妆渲染往往同时进行

  • 稳定性容错低:卡顿、花屏、妆容漂移,都会直接影响转化率

因此,直播美颜SDK的核心目标不是“把效果做到极致”,而是——
👉在稳定前提下,把效果做到“足够好且持续好”

二、智能美妆算法的核心模块拆解

一套成熟的直播美颜sdk,通常由以下几个关键算法模块组成:

1、人脸检测与关键点跟踪
  • 高鲁棒性人脸检测模型

  • 支持多角度、遮挡、快速移动

  • 连续帧关键点平滑与预测,减少抖动

这是后续所有美颜与美妆的“地基”。

2、肤质分析与美肤处理
  • 智能区分皮肤 / 非皮肤区域

  • 分层磨皮(避免“塑料感”)

  • 结合光照估计进行亮度与肤色校正

真正好的磨皮,是不被用户察觉的磨皮

3、五官精修与轮廓调整
  • 基于人脸拓扑的几何约束

  • 避免过度拉伸导致的背景变形

  • 不同脸型采用差异化参数策略

4、智能美妆渲染
  • 口红、腮红、眼影的区域精准分割

  • 与真实肤色、光照融合

  • 动态表情下妆容稳定不“飞”

三、效果与性能如何同时兼顾?关键在这 5 点

很多团队在开发初期都会遇到一个问题:
“效果一调好,帧率就掉;性能一优化,妆感就假。”

高性能直播美颜sdk,通常从以下几个方向破局:

✅ 1. 算法分级与按需启用

不是每一帧、每一个模块都必须全量运行。

  • 静态场景降低检测频率

  • 变化区域才触发重计算

  • 用户未开启的美妆模块不占资源

✅ 2. 轻量化模型与多端适配
  • 模型剪枝、量化,降低算力消耗

  • 针对不同芯片(CPU / GPU / NPU)做适配

  • 高端机吃效果,低端机保流畅

✅ 3. GPU 管线与渲染合并
  • 减少 CPU-GPU 频繁拷贝

  • 多个美妆效果合并一次渲染

  • 利用 OpenGL / Vulkan 提升吞吐

✅ 4. 时序稳定与视觉欺骗

人眼对“稳定”比对“精度”更敏感。

  • 使用时序滤波减少抖动

  • 合理牺牲单帧精度,换取整体自然感

✅ 5. 参数智能化,而非“拉满”

给用户“好看”,不是把参数调到最大。
而是:
👉根据人脸特征,自动给出合适的美颜区间

四、高性能美颜sdk,正在成为直播商业化的“隐形转化器”

在电商直播、品牌私域、线上娱乐等场景中,美颜早已不只是“好看”:

  • 主播形象更稳定 → 用户停留时长更高

  • 妆感更真实 → 信任感更强

  • 设备兼容更好 → 覆盖用户更多

一个稳定、自然、低延迟的直播美颜sdk,往往能在不被用户察觉的情况下,持续放大内容与商业价值

结语:真正优秀的美颜,是“存在感最低”的技术

从工程角度看,直播美颜sdk是一套复杂的实时图像系统;从用户角度看,它应该是“开了但感觉不到开”的存在。

效果不浮夸、性能不妥协、体验不打断
这正是高性能智能美妆算法不断进化的方向。

如果你正在关注直播美颜sdk、自研美颜算法,或相关商业落地场景,这套“效果 × 性能”的平衡思路,或许能给你一些启发。

版权声明: 本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若内容造成侵权/违法违规/事实不符,请联系邮箱:809451989@qq.com进行投诉反馈,一经查实,立即删除!
网站建设 2026/3/22 6:07:30

社会网络仿真软件:UCINET_(4).数据准备与导入

数据准备与导入 在进行社会网络分析之前,首要步骤是准备好数据并将其导入到UCINET中。数据准备涉及数据的收集、清洗和格式化,而数据导入则是将准备好的数据加载到UCINET中以便进行进一步的分析。本节将详细介绍这两个步骤,并提供具体的例子…

作者头像 李华
网站建设 2026/3/28 11:30:13

Flutter for OpenHarmony 实战:投票管理系统完整开发指南

Flutter for OpenHarmony 实战:投票管理系统完整开发指南 文章目录 Flutter for OpenHarmony 实战:投票管理系统完整开发指南摘要一、项目背景与功能概述1.1 投票系统的应用场景1.2 应用功能规划1.3 投票规则说明 二、投票系统设计原则2.1 用户界面设计2…

作者头像 李华
网站建设 2026/3/19 14:03:06

终于有人愿意把 SPC 精益本质讲透了

搞生产,做质量,SPC 这三个字听得耳朵起茧。报表没少做,图没少画,真到出了问题,该乱的还是乱。问题出在哪?很多人把 SPC 当数学题,当上级任务,偏偏忘了它最该是什么——一套让过程自己…

作者头像 李华
网站建设 2026/3/27 16:36:43

eScan杀毒软件更新服务器遭入侵传播多阶段恶意软件

印度网络安全公司MicroWorld Technologies开发的eScan杀毒软件更新基础设施遭到未知攻击者入侵,向企业和消费者系统传播持久化下载器恶意软件。Morphisec公司研究员Michael Gorelik表示:"恶意更新通过eScan的合法更新基础设施进行分发,导…

作者头像 李华
网站建设 2026/3/27 23:08:14

大数据领域Kappa架构的分布式计算特性

大数据领域Kappa架构的分布式计算特性:用"流水生产线"思维破解实时与离线的双重难题 关键词:Kappa架构、分布式计算、流处理、事件日志、容错性、水平扩展、一致性 摘要:传统大数据架构中,实时与离线处理的"双系统困境"一直是工程师的噩梦。2014年提出…

作者头像 李华
网站建设 2026/3/13 6:34:18

大模型时代,我这样学习AI技能,不仅没被取代,工资还涨了

01 大模型技术,职业升级的时代引擎 大模型技术的爆发正在重塑就业市场。根据行业观察,大量公司急需懂大模型的工程师,这类岗位的薪资普遍高于传统开发岗。 更为重要的是,如今入行大模型应用开发的门槛已大幅降低。借助开源社区和…

作者头像 李华